What companies run services between Tokyo International Cruise Terminal Station, Japan and teamlab Borderless, Japan?

Yurikamome operates a train from 東京国際クルーズターミナル Tokyo International Cruise Terminal to 新橋 Shimbashi every 5 minutes. Tickets cost ¥340–400 and the journey takes 17 min.
